> 웹 프론트엔드 > JS 튜토리얼 > jQuery에서 일반적으로 사용되는 AJAX 요청 방법은 무엇입니까?

jQuery에서 일반적으로 사용되는 AJAX 요청 방법은 무엇입니까?

WBOY
풀어 주다: 2024-02-29 09:39:03
원래의
555명이 탐색했습니다.

jQuery에서 일반적으로 사용되는 AJAX 요청 방법은 무엇입니까?

jQuery에서 일반적으로 사용되는 AJAX 요청 방법에는 GET 요청과 POST 요청이 있습니다. AJAX(Asynchronous JavaScript and XML)는 JavaScript를 통해 HTTP 요청을 비동기적으로 시작하고 페이지를 업데이트하는 기술로, 전체 페이지를 새로 고치지 않고도 서버에 요청을 보내고 데이터를 얻을 수 있습니다. 다음은 각각 GET 요청과 POST 요청에 대한 구체적인 코드 예제를 소개합니다.

  1. GET 요청
    GET 요청은 일반적으로 서버에서 데이터를 얻고 특정 리소스를 요청하는 데 사용됩니다. jQuery에서는 $.get 메서드를 사용하여 GET 요청을 시작할 수 있습니다. 다음은 샘플 코드입니다.
$.get('https://api.example.com/data', function(data) {
    // 请求成功后的回调函数
    console.log(data);
}).fail(function() {
    // 请求失败时的回调函数
    console.log('请求失败');
});
로그인 후 복사

위 코드에서는 $.get 메서드를 사용하여 'https://api.example.com/data'에 GET 요청을 보내고 성공하면 반환된 데이터를 인쇄합니다. 실패하면 "요청 실패"가 출력됩니다.

  1. POST 요청
    POST 요청은 일반적으로 양식 데이터 또는 JSON 데이터와 같은 데이터를 서버에 제출하는 데 사용됩니다. jQuery에서는 $.post 메서드를 사용하여 POST 요청을 시작할 수 있습니다. 다음은 샘플 코드입니다.
var postData = {
    name: 'Alice',
    age: 25
};

$.post('https://api.example.com/save', postData, function(data) {
    // 请求成功后的回调函数
    console.log(data);
}).fail(function() {
    // 请求失败时的回调函数
    console.log('请求失败');
});
로그인 후 복사

위 코드에서는 $.post 메소드를 사용하여 postData 객체를 요청 데이터로 보내는 동시에 'https://api.example.com/save'에 POST 요청을 보냅니다. . 성공하면 반환된 데이터를 인쇄하고, 실패하면 "Request Failed"를 출력합니다.

위의 두 가지 일반적으로 사용되는 요청 방법 외에도 jQuery는 보다 유연한 AJAX 요청을 구현하기 위해 $.ajax 메서드도 제공합니다. 요청 방법, 요청 헤더, 데이터 형식 등을 사용자 정의할 수 있습니다. 이러한 방법을 유연하게 사용하면 풍부하고 다양한 프런트엔드 및 백엔드 상호 작용을 달성할 수 있습니다.

위 내용은 jQuery에서 일반적으로 사용되는 AJAX 요청 방법은 무엇입니까?의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!

관련 라벨:
원천:php.cn
본 웹사이트의 성명
본 글의 내용은 네티즌들의 자발적인 기여로 작성되었으며, 저작권은 원저작자에게 있습니다. 본 사이트는 이에 상응하는 법적 책임을 지지 않습니다. 표절이나 침해가 의심되는 콘텐츠를 발견한 경우 admin@php.cn으로 문의하세요.
인기 튜토리얼
더>
최신 다운로드
더>
웹 효과
웹사이트 소스 코드
웹사이트 자료
프론트엔드 템플릿